Beef Lattice

* INGREDIENTS

- 1 kg minced beef
- 100g tomato ketchup
- 4 eggs
- 3 onions, finely chopped
- 3 cloves of garlic, finely chopped
- small handful of sage, chopped
- 200g mushroom, finely chopped
- 25g butter
- 500g pack puff pastry


* METHOD
  1. Make the beef filling. mix the beef with the ketchup, 3 eggs, seasoning and 100ml water and mix well with your hands until combined. Mix in the onions, half the garlic, and the herbs.
  2. Make the stuffing. Turn oven to fan 180C/ conventional 2OOC/ gas 6. Press the meat into a sausage shape about 30cm x 10 cm on a baking tray. Cook for 20 minutes, then remove and leave to cool. fry the mushroom in the butter for 3 minutes. Add the remaining garlic and cook for 2 minutes more. pour away any excess liquid.
  3. Assemble and bake. Roll the pastry into a rectangle large enough to wrap up the beef. Beat the remaining egg with a little water and brush over the pastry. Spread the mushroom along the middle of the pastry. Sit the meat on top, then cut the pastry either side into strips, from the meat to the outer edge. Criss-cross these over the meat to enclose, then tuck the ends under. Brush the parcel with egg, put on a tray and bake for 40 minutes, covering after 30 minutes if it's looking too brown.
  4. Serve with mashed potatoes and carrots or peas.
